V95.22XD
ICD-10-CMForced landing of other private fixed-wing aircraft injuring occupant, subsequent encounter
This code signifies an injury sustained by an occupant during a forced landing of a private fixed-wing aircraft, indicating that the patient is receiving follow-up care for this specific incident. It describes the mechanism of injury as an emergency landing rather than a planned one, involving a non-commercial, privately owned airplane.
Apply this code when documenting subsequent encounters for a patient who was injured during an unplanned or emergency landing of a private fixed-wing aircraft. This includes follow-up appointments for ongoing treatment, rehabilitation, or monitoring of injuries sustained in such an event. Do not use for the initial encounter.
